Georgia J. “Jody” Kirby

Sept. 12, 1935 - Nov. 25, 2022

McCOOK, Neb. — Georgia J. “Jody” Kirby, age 87, passed away at Community Hospital of McCook on Nov. 25, 2022.

She was born to Perry and Arietta (Hughes)Doak in the family sod house at St. Francis, Kan., on Sept. 12, 1935.

Jody enjoyed carpentry and playing softball for Hillcrest Nursing Home on the McCook City softball league, painting pictures, word puzzles and gardening. She loved to make quilts, too many to count, if she knew you, you probably would have one. She raffled several for Doak Contruction Fast Pitch softball team. Jody also enjoyed all the time spent with family and friends on Facebook.
